Table 1:
Sleep SMART enrollment criteria.
Inclusion criteria |
1. Age ≥18 years |
2. Consent obtained within 14 days of AIS OR high risk TIA (ABCD2 score ≥4) |
Exclusion criteria |
1. Pre-event inability to perform all of own basic activities of daily living (ADLs) |
2. Unable to obtain informed consent from subject or legally authorized representative |
3. Incarcerated |
4. Known pregnancy |
5. Current mechanical ventilation (can enroll later if this resolves) or tracheostomy |
6. Current use of positive airway pressure, or use within one month prior to stroke |
7. Anatomical or dermatologic anomaly that makes use of CPAP interface unfeasible |
8. Severe bullous lung disease |
9. History of prior spontaneous pneumothorax or current pneumothorax |
10. Hypotension requiring current treatment with pressors (can enroll later if this resolves) |
11. Other specific medical circumstances that conceivably, in the opinion of the site PI, could render the patient at risk of harm from use of CPAP |
12. Massive epistaxis or previous history of massive epistaxis |
13. Cranial surgery or head trauma within the past 6 months, with known or possible c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) leak or pneumocephalus |
14. Recent hemicraniectomy or suboccipital craniectomy (i.e. those whose bone has not yet been replaced), or any other recent bone removal procedure for relief of intracranial pressure |
15. Current receipt of oxygen supplementation >4 liters per minute |
16. Current contact, droplet, respiratory/airborne precautions |
